Author: | The Blot [ Mon Apr 13, 2015 6:24 pm ] |
Post subject: | Re: Medicom Star Wars + Marvel + DC retro sofubi |
The next wave of Marvel Retro Sofubi is the Hulk and Rocket Raccoon. The DC list I've updated in order of their release: Batman The Joker Superman Bizarro Swamp Thing Batgirl Catwoman The Riddler Harley Quinn Robin The Penguin Black Suit Batman Deathstroke |
